2027 Deadline: SAP ECC End of Mainstream Maintenance
SAP will end mainstream maintenance for ECC 6.0 and Business Suite 7 on December 31, 2027. Extended maintenance (available through 2030) carries a 2% annual premium, delivers no new features, and provides only critical security patches. Organizations that have not migrated to S/4HANA by this date face increasing operational risk, compliance gaps, and support cost escalation. Start now.

SAP deployment model decision tree¶
Choosing the right SAP deployment model on Azure is the first critical decision. This matrix compares the three primary models.
| Dimension | RISE with SAP on Azure | SAP on Azure VMs | HANA Large Instances |
|---|---|---|---|
| Management model | SAP manages infrastructure + Basis | Customer manages everything | Microsoft manages bare-metal, customer manages SAP |
| Pricing model | Subscription (OPEX) | Pay-as-you-go or Reserved (CAPEX/OPEX) | Reserved bare-metal |
| HANA scale | Up to 24 TB (cloud-certified) | Up to 24 TB (M-series, Mv2) | Up to 24 TB (Type II/III/IV) |
| Customization | Limited (clean core model) | Full (any ABAP, any kernel) | Full |
| S/4HANA version | S/4HANA Cloud, Private Edition | S/4HANA on-premises edition | S/4HANA on-premises edition |
| Infrastructure control | None (SAP-managed) | Full (customer-managed VMs) | Partial (bare-metal allocated) |
| Azure Center for SAP Solutions | Not applicable (SAP manages) | Full support (deployment, monitoring) | Partial support |
| CSA-in-a-Box integration | Via Fabric Mirroring, BTP connectors | Direct integration (same VNet, same subscriptions) | Via VNet peering, data extraction |
| Best for | Organizations wanting managed SAP; new deployments | Organizations wanting full control; heavy customization | Extreme-scale HANA workloads requiring bare-metal |
| Federal availability | Limited (check RISE Gov availability) | Full (Azure Government regions) | Limited (check Gov region availability) |

How CSA-in-a-Box fits¶
CSA-in-a-Box is not an SAP migration tool --- it is the data, analytics, governance, and AI landing zone that SAP data flows into once the SAP workload is running on Azure. The integration model:
- Fabric Mirroring for SAP --- Near-real-time replication of SAP HANA tables to OneLake as Delta tables. No ETL coding. SAP transactional data (sales orders, purchase orders, material movements, financial postings) appears in the Fabric lakehouse within minutes.
- Purview for SAP data governance --- Scan SAP HANA metadata, classify SAP data fields (PII, financial, HR sensitive), enforce data governance policies, and provide unified lineage across SAP and non-SAP data.
- Power BI for SAP analytics --- Replace SAP Analytics Cloud and SAP BusinessObjects with Power BI Premium. Direct Lake mode on OneLake eliminates data import latency. Copilot for Power BI enables natural-language queries on SAP data.
- Azure AI for SAP process intelligence --- Apply Azure OpenAI and AI Foundry models to SAP operational data: invoice anomaly detection, supply chain demand forecasting, predictive maintenance on equipment master data, contract analysis on SAP procurement data.
- ADF SAP connectors --- Batch extraction from SAP ECC/S/4HANA using SAP Table, SAP BW, SAP HANA, and SAP ODP connectors for data warehouse loads and historical data migration.
- dbt models for SAP data --- Transform SAP-extracted data through the medallion architecture (bronze/silver/gold) using dbt, with domain-specific models for finance, supply chain, HR, and procurement.

Prerequisites for SAP migration to Azure¶
Before beginning any SAP migration to Azure, ensure the following prerequisites are in place:
SAP prerequisites¶
- SAP Readiness Check completed (for brownfield conversion)
- SAP S-user with software download authorization
- SAP license keys for target S/4HANA system
- SAP Maintenance Planner access for stack planning
- ABAP Test Cockpit (ATC) analysis completed for custom code
- SAP HANA installation media downloaded
- SUM (Software Update Manager) downloaded for current release
Azure prerequisites¶
- Azure subscription(s) with appropriate RBAC roles (Owner or Contributor)
- Azure Center for SAP Solutions provider registered
- Sufficient VM quota for M-series/Mv2 in target region
- Azure NetApp Files quota approved
- ExpressRoute or VPN connectivity to on-premises (if hybrid)
- Azure Bastion deployed in hub VNet
- CSA-in-a-Box data management landing zone deployed
Organizational prerequisites¶
- Executive sponsor identified
- Migration project manager assigned
- SAP Basis team trained on Azure fundamentals (AZ-900 + AZ-120)
- Change management plan for business users
- Go/no-go criteria defined for each migration phase
- Rollback plan documented
